The real total cost of ownership (TCO) of Inventory Management software includes the software license, subscription fees, software training, customizations, hardware (if needed), maintenance and support and other related services. When calculating the TCO, it's important to add all of these ”hidden costs” as well. We prepared a TCO (Total Cost) calculator for MRP Manager and SellerCloud.
MRP Manager price starts at $399 per license , On a scale between 1 to 10 MRP Manager is rated 4, which is lower than the average cost of Inventory Management software. SellerCloud price starts at $1,000 per month , When comparing SellerCloud to its competitors, the software is rated 6 - similar to the average Inventory Management software cost.
Bottom line: SellerCloud is more expensive than MRP Manager.
